본문 바로가기

Programming

(17)
사용하던 HDD 하드디스크 할당되지 않음, 디스크 초기화 문제, 데이터 복구 문제 시도 해볼만한 방법 (Windows10 윈도우10) pc 먼지를 닦아내기 위해 하드디스크 하나를 분리 했다가 다시 장착했는데..................... n분 전까지 잘 되었던 D 드라이브 인식이 되지 않는다........! 침착하고... 케이블 재연결 하기...... 안 됨 침착하고... 내 PC 우클릭-관리-저장소-디스크 관리 클릭..... 디스크 초기화 창이 뜨면서 논리 디스크 관리자가 디스크에 액세스하기 전에 디스크를 초기화해야 합니다. 라는 메세지가 뜬다. n년 간의 업무 데이터가 담겨 있는데............ X됐다 솔루션을 검색해보니 데이터 복구 업체들의 공포마케팅, 과장광고, 과금유도 프로그램만이 가득했다. 이전에 외장하드에 비슷한 문제가 있을때도 간단한 명령어로 해결 될 문제에 온갖 불안함을 조..
windows10 python cv2.imshow, cv2.waitkey() The function is not implemented 에러 해결 잘 되던 cv2 모듈 중 몇몇 기능이 갑자기 안 돼서 당황스러웠던 이틀... 드디어 솔루션을 찾음 에러 (-2:Unspecified error) The function is not implemented. Rebuild the library with Windows, GTK+ 2.x or Cocoa support. If you are on Ubuntu or Debian, install libgtk2.0-dev and pkg-config, then re-run cmake or configure script in function 'cvShowImage' 솔루션 1. anaconda prompt를 연다 pycharm console X, anaconda prompt O 2. 다음과 같이 실행 conda update..
windows10 pycharm 사용 시 UserWarning: Matplotlib is currently using agg, which is a non-GUI backend, so cannot show the figure. plt.show() 오류 해결 openpose run.py 실행시 오류 import matplotlib.pyplot as plt 대신 import matplotlib matplotlib.use('TkAgg') import matplotlib.pyplot as plt 을 써주면 해결된다.
version `GLIBC_2.25' not found 오류 해결(virtualbox Ubuntu 16.04) Error loading Python lib '/tmp/_MEIw4HJ1m/libpython3.6m.so.1.0': dlopen: /lib/x86_64-linux-gnu/libc.so.6: version `GLIBC_2.25' not found (required by /tmp/_MEIw4HJ1m/libpython3.6m.so.1.0) linux PC에서 pyinstaller로 생성한 .exe 파일을 Windows10의 virtualbox Ubuntu16.04 실행했을 때 위와 같은 오류가 발생했다. 해결법은 간단했다. Ubuntu 20.04 버전으로 가상머신을 재설치 후 실행시켰더니, future warning과 같은 오류 로그는 많이 떴지만 제대로 실행이 되었다.
Google MediaPipe 설치 (Windows 10) https://google.github.io/mediapipe/getting_started/install#installing-on-windows Installation MediaPipe is the simplest way for researchers and developers to build world-class ML solutions and applications for mobile, edge, cloud and the web. google.github.io 위 페이지를 참고하여 윈도우10 환경에 mediapipe를 설치할 것임 참고로 파이썬 딥러닝 환경은 구축되어 있는 상태 1. MSYS2를 설치하고 환경변수를 설정 https://www.msys2.org/ MSYS2 MSYS2 installer On..
2. 목표설정하기-단일 실수 평가 기준, 최적화 척도 만족시키기 (Andrew Ng이 알려주는 ML전략) [목표설정하기-단일 실수 평가 기준] https://youtu.be/sofffBNhVSo Andrew Ng - single number evaluation metric 1. 머신러닝 프로젝트를 할 때 단일 실수 평가 기준(single real number evaluation metric)이 있다면 문제를 해결하는 과정이 더 빨라질 것이다. 2. classifier(분류기)의 성능을 평가하는 합리적인 방법 1) precision(정밀도)와 recall(재현율) precision : classifier가 고양이로 인식한 예시 중 진짜 고양이가 몇 퍼센트인지 recall : 실제 고양이 사진 중 몇 퍼센트가 정확히 인식되었는지 → 두 지표는 trade-off 관계에 있다는 것이 알려져 있음 → 두 가지를 결합..
1. 머신러닝 전략 개요-직교화 (Andrew Ng이 알려주는 ML전략) https://youtu.be/UEtvV1D6B3s Anderw Ng - orthogonalization [머신러닝 전략 소개-직교화(orthogonalization)] 1. 직교화란 - 주어진 벡터들을 이용하여 서로 수직인 벡터를 만드는 방법 2. 머신러닝 전략에서의 직교화란 - 원하는 효과를 위해 변수를 조정하는 과정에서 하나의 버튼이 하나의 동작만을 하게끔 만드는 것 예시) tv tuning 여기 tv를 튜닝할 수 있는 다섯 개의 버튼과 다이얼이 있다. 각각의 버튼과 다이얼은 채널, 볼륨, 화면 가로폭, 화면 세로폭, 화면 회전각 조절 기능을 한다. 만약, 한 버튼이 채널+1, 볼륨-3 조절 기능을 하고 다른 한 버튼이 화면 가로폭x0.1, 회전각x0.2 조절 기능을 한다면 tv를 원하는 대로 튜닝..
OSError: [WinError 10013] 액세스 권한에 의해 숨겨진 소켓에 액세스를 시도했습니다 오류해결 Windows10 python flask app.run code 실행 시 발생한 OSError 'OSError: [WinError 10013] 액세스 권한에 의해 숨겨진 소켓에 액세스를 시도했습니다' 해결방법 AntiVirus Free 프로그램의 방화벽에 의해 차단되었던 것이다. 보호 기능을 끄니 해결이 됐다.